When I lifted mine I went to Les Richmond. I found Andrew Richmond to be very knowledgeable when it comes to LR products, especially suspension.
He asked me a number of questions, eg fitting a winch, bull bar etc.
He then sold me spacers for the rear, adapters for ride height sensors and springs for the front, and 4 Billstein shocks to suit the lift.
This was 10 years and I could not be happier
X2
I had the exact same experience 10 years ago when he did mine. Actually he wanted me to load up the vehicle as if I was going camping - something about ensuring correct bump stop clearance when loaded.. and retaining body rake / slope from rear down to front.
